HARDWORK and determination has finally paid off for talented gospel musician Dorcas Moyo, following the release of her fourth album “Ndibatsirewo Mwari”, which has been received well by listeners.

Although it has not been a stroll in the park for the Mutare-based diva who has three albums to date, this time she appears to have struck the right chords if the immaculate blending of lyrics and instruments on the new 11-track album is anything to go by.

Dorcas shows maturity on the project. The lyrics are spiritually-uplifting and will certainly soothe the dejected. The inclusion of Pastors Ellen Anderson and Tinashe Murigo on the track “Kuda kwenyu”, a potential hit, adds undisputable quality to the project.

Other tracks on the album include “Ndibatsireiwo Mwari”, “Miriam”, “Zodzo”, “Hazvina maturo”, “Nditarire nekufara”, “Zita” and “Zvivimbiso”.

The album, which was recorded at Kunashe Studios by Olin Anderson, has received rave reviews on several radio stations, especially Diamond FM. Moyo was born in Goromonzi and is a third born in a family of six. She started singing at the age of six when she was then the youngest member of praise and worship team at church.

She recorded her first album “Ndokusheedzai Jesu” in 2006 before releasing “Ndinokutungamirira” in 2008.

She took a sabbatical before releasing a single titled “Zvininipise” which features local gospel artiste Blessing Shumba.

She also released another single titled “Wakabuda sei”, which features talented Admire Nago of the “Wandigadza” hit.

She believes the response the album has received so far will propel her to dizzy heights.

“I am overwhelmed with the support that I have received ever since I launched the album on Diamond FM last week. We are in the process of producing more CDs for our listeners because the feedback has been more than what we expected. I am even shocked.

“I even give more thanks and praise to God when I listen to this album. The album carries several themes, for instance, ‘Ndibatsirei Mwari’ is a prayer to God asking him to carry us through all situation that we go through in life in our day-to-day lives. The album is packed with praise and worship songs. We are striving to make the album readily available for our listeners. We will soon commence live shows to market the project,” she said.
